#7d06d0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7d06d0 is composed of 49% red, 2.4% green and 81.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 39.9% cyan, 97.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 275.3 degrees, a saturation of 94.4% and a lightness of 42%. #7d06d0 color hex could be obtained by blending #fa0cff with #0000a1.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

Shades and Tints of #7d06d0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0111 is the darkest color, while #fefdff is the lightest one.

Tones of #7d06d0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6b696d is the less saturated color, while #7d06d0 is the most saturated one.
